Dim Headlight problem

My driver's side low-beam headlight is more dim than the passenger's side, and I've replaced the bulb twice with the same lamp, and the same problem arises? Is it a wiring problem? If so, where may it be?

The best place to start is under the hood on top of the cor support. There are a group of wires comming from the head lights to a bolt with a star washer. Find that it is the grounds for the head lamps. Make shure that you have a good clean connection. If not you can have a host of problems. Most of the time the loss of the ground is the culpret.

Going along with the last post. Another place to check would be the contacts at the light. If the molex ends are oxidized then that will also do it, just at the lights end not at the grounding points. One if not both is probably your problem
